Philology vs Lexicology - What's the difference?

philology | lexicology |


As nouns the difference between philology and lexicology

is that philology is the humanistic study of historical linguistics while lexicology is the part of linguistics that studies words, their nature and meaning, words' elements, relations between words including semantic relations, words groups and the whole lexicon.

Lexicology vs Grammar - What's the difference?

lexicology | grammar |


In uncountable linguistics terms the difference between lexicology and grammar

is that lexicology is the part of linguistics that studies words, their nature and meaning, words' elements, relations between words including semantic relations, words groups and the whole lexicon while grammar is the study of the internal structure of words (morphology) and the use of words in the construction of phrases and sentences (syntax).

As a verb grammar is

to discourse according to the rules of grammar; to use grammar.
